Best Schools in Nampa, ID
Nampa, ID has a total of 71 schools including 18 high schools, 12 middle schools and 36 elementary schools. A total of 42,899 students attend Nampa, ID schools. On average, schools in Nampa score 40% on their proficiency tests, and we project an average score of 41% on those same proficiency tests. Comparing the differences, on average, schools in Nampa meet expectations.

Education & Community Snapshot in Nampa, ID
City-level factors that shape the learning environment around local schools.
Community Factors
Nampa, ID has a total population of 121,546 with 26% of that population attending schools. The adult high school graduation rate is 90%, and 25% of adults have a bachelor’s degree or higher.
